Sheriff: Maryland school shooter took his own life
Submitted by: jac

There are no comments on this story
Post Comments | Read Comments

 
GREAT MILLS, Md. (AP) — The student who fatally shot a female classmate last week at a Maryland high school died from a self-inflicted gunshot wound during a confrontation with a school resource officer who also fired his gun, authorities said Monday.

The St. Mary's County Sheriff's Office said in a statement that 17-year-old Austin Rollins fired a fatal shot to his head just as he encountered sheriff's deputy Blaine Gaskill. The shot fired by Gaskill struck the gun in Rollins' hand, the sheriff's office added.

NC: Lenoir County Man Charged After Being Shot by Neighbor Following Knife Attack
Submitted by: David Williamson
Website: http://constitutionnetwork.com

There are no comments on this story
Post Comments | Read Comments

 
Lenoir County deputies say a man acted in self defense in shooting a neighbor who attacked him with a knife. Deputies say that neighbor, Phil Tripp, was stabbed by George Holland Monday afternoon. It happened on Sunny Lane in Hugo around 1:15 p.m. Deputies say Tripp was checking on his dog pens on his property when Holland jumped the ditch and attacked him with a knife. Relatives say Tripp received a 15-18 inch slash on his side and had 33 staples at the hospital to close the wound.

CA: Reward Offered for 31 Police Guns Stolen From Compton City Hall Vault
Submitted by: David Williamson
Website: http://constitutionnetwork.com

There are no comments on this story
Post Comments | Read Comments

 
Authorities announced a $10,000 reward Tuesday for information that could lead them to whoever was responsible for stealing 31 police guns from the old Compton City Hall building. The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co, Firearms and Explosives says the guns were probably stolen sometime between March 6 and August 31, 2017. The guns, which belonged to the Compton Police Department, were being stored in a vault at the old city hall building at 600 N. Alameda St. after the department was dismantled in 2000 and duties overtaken by the Los Angeles County Sheriff's Department.

CA: 2 Police Officers Accused of Illegal Gun Sales
Submitted by: David Williamson
Website: http://constitutionnetwork.com

There are no comments on this story
Post Comments | Read Comments

 
Two Southern California police officers are accused of purchasing so-called off-roster firearms that are not available to the general public and illegally reselling the weapons, federal prosecutors said Monday. A federal grand jury indictment alleges Gardena Police Department officers Carlos Miguel Fernandez, 42, and Edward Yasushiro Arao, 47, conspired with each other and engaged in dealing firearms without a license, the Los Angeles U.S. Attorney's Office announced.
